Default Ink levels on Hp deskjet

How to access the ink levels icons for Hp deskjet 3-in-1 printer 2136 series?

Until very recently I used the following method, but now it doesn't work.

1. Open the prinrter's icon on desktop
2. Right-click on "Hp Printer Assistant" to get page showing two icons for ink levels.

This is a bit of a blind answer as I don't use Hp.

Check your programs folder(s) for Hp and see if the equivalent apps are there and open and see if it works. Make sure the printer is turned on before opening the Hp utility app.

Perhaps your Hp printer support software has been updated and the ink levels are now found in a different section such as within a utilities tab. Keep checking different categories of the software to see if you can find the ink levels. There's also a chance it no longer uses icons and displays ink levels in a different manner.
